Decarboxylation Process

To activate THC, you need to decarboxylate it. This process involves heating cannabis to a specific temperature, typically between 240°F and 265°F (115°C and 129°C), for approximately 30-45 minutes. Heating the cannabis unlocks the inactive THCA into its psychoactive form, THC.

You can decarboxylate your extract in a variety of ways, such as using an oven set to the appropriate temperature or employing a dedicated decarboxylation machine. Ensure the container you use is heat-resistant and tightly sealed to prevent any loss of volatile compounds.

Oil Extraction Method

There are a couple of methods for extracting THC oil at home. One popular method involves using alcohol as a solvent. Start by grinding your cannabis buds finely. Place the ground cannabis in a jar and cover it with high-proof alcohol, like Everclear or grain alcohol. Seal the jar tightly and let it sit in a dark, cool place for several weeks, shaking occasionally. The alcohol will draw out the THC and other cannabinoids from the plant matter. After several weeks, filter the mixture through a cheesecloth or coffee filter to remove the plant material.

The remaining liquid is your crude oil extract. To refine it further, you can use a slow cooker or a double boiler to gently evaporate the alcohol. Be patient and ensure the temperature stays low to avoid burning off the desired compounds. Once the alcohol has evaporated completely, you’ll be left with a concentrated THC oil.

Temperature Control

Temperature control is crucial throughout the THC extraction process. Decarboxylation requires a precise temperature range (typically between 240°F and 265°F) to effectively convert THCA to THC without degrading other cannabinoids.

During alcohol extraction, it’s important to keep the mixture in a cool, dark place to prevent degradation of the extracted compounds. When refining the extract by evaporating the alcohol, maintain low temperatures using a slow cooker or double boiler to avoid scorching the oil and preserving its potency.

Using a Soda Maker

Once your THC extract is prepared, it’s time to carbonate your sparkling water. This step transforms plain water into refreshing, fizzy seltzer.

Begin by carefully measuring out the desired amount of THC extract. Remember to start with a small amount and adjust based on your tolerance and desired potency.

Fill your soda maker bottle with chilled, filtered sparkling water. For the best flavor and carbonation, use high-quality sparkling water that’s free from additives or preservatives.

Add your measured THC extract to the bottle. Gently swirl or shake the bottle to ensure the extract is evenly distributed throughout the sparkling water.

Close the soda maker bottle securely and carbonate it according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Most soda makers will have a specific number of pumps or clicks required for proper carbonation.

Natural Flavorings

Flavorings can add a delightful touch to your homemade THC seltzers. Experiment with various fruits like lemon, lime, grapefruit, mango, or berries for a refreshing taste. Extracts such as vanilla, almond, or peppermint can offer unique flavor profiles.

You can also explore herbal infusions using ingredients like lavender, chamomile, or rosemary for a more nuanced and aromatic experience. If you enjoy spicy flavors, ginger or chili pepper extracts can add a kick to your seltzers. Remember to adjust the intensity of your flavorings based on your personal preferences.

Bottling Options**

After carbonating, you’ll want to package your THC seltzers for storage. This ensures freshness and helps maintain the potency of your infused beverages.

Choose airtight containers that are specifically designed for food and beverage storage. Glass bottles or cans work well, as they preserve flavor and prevent leaks.

Before bottling, consider adding a touch of citric acid to your seltzer mixture. Citric acid acts as a natural preservative, extending the shelf life of your creations.

Store your bottled THC seltzers in a cool, dark place. Avoid exposing them to direct sunlight or high temperatures, as this can degrade the quality and potency of the extract.
